Read more about the advantages of heat pumps<\/a> in this EU project.<\/p>\n\n\n\n While you are selecting the most suitable water heater model for your home, you need to take into consideration these things:<\/p>\n\n\n\n While choosing a new water heater, significantly, you take into account the type of fuel or the energy source you are going to use. Also, consider its cost and availability. The selection of fuel for the water heating system will not only affect your annual operating costs but will also decide the energy efficiency<\/a> and size of the water heater. This will lead to narrowing down the choices of water heaters available to you. Here are some fuel options:<\/p>\n\n\n\n The most environmental choices are Solar, Geothermal and electricity (if produced from renewable sources), in that order.<\/p>\n\n\n\n The type of heater you select will have a direct bearing on the heating costs and your carbon footprint. One kind of water heater will likely use a specific type of fuel type more efficiently than another kind. But in general, the electric heat pump water heaters are likely to provide lowest energy cost. <\/p>\n\n\n\n You also need to do everything you can to reduce the use of hot water.
